Keepass2Android is a password manager app for Android that works with KeePass password databases. It allows you to securely store passwords and other sensitive information in an encrypted database protected by a master password.
KeePassSD is an open-source password manager app for Android. It allows you to securely store passwords, login credentials, and other sensitive information in an encrypted database protected by one master password or key file.
